Goat

 

1 – Goats have excellent coordination. They have great balance and are thus able to survive in precarious areas such as steep mountains. They can even climb trees and some species can jump over 5 feet high.

2 – They have excellent night vision and will often browse during the night.

3 – Goats are curious animals. Their inquisitive nature is exemplified in their constant desire to explore and investigate anything unfamiliar which they come across.

4 – Goats are foragers , not grazers. In their natural habitat , they roam mountaintops and reach up as high as possible to pick out choice bits of forage around them.

5 – Goats have one stomachs with four chambers.

6 – Goats do no like to get wet and prefer to seek shelter when it is raining.

7 – Goats are one the cleanliest animals and is much more selective.

8 – Goats will often refuse to eat hay that has been soiled , contaminated or has been on the ground.

9 – Goats are social animals.

10 – Goats communicate with each other by bleating.

11 – The average birth rate for goats is 2 kids per year.

12 – Baby goats (kids) are standing and taking their first steps within minutes of being born.

13 – Kids can follow their mothers almost immediately after being born. They are very close to their mothers and are weaned after around 6 months.

14 – Each kid has a unique call , that is how its mother recognizes it from birth – not by sight.

15 – Goat meat is lower in fat and cholesterol.

16 – Goat’s milk is easily digestible.

17 – Goat’s milk is high in calcium , vitamin A and niacin.

18 – Goat’s milk is naturally homogenized and it is digested easily.

19 – Colostrum is produced in the first milk of the doe ( female goat ), mammals and the mother and it contains high levels of immunoglobulins (antibodies), vitamin A , minerals , fat and energy. Newborn kids must ingest colostrum within the first 24 hours of life to help protect them against diseases.
